Syros is located in the centre of the Cyclades Island complex in the Aegean Sea. Today it has a population of 22,000 inhabitants and its capital is Ermoupolis.
In Ermoupolis, the capital of the entire Prefecture of the Cyclades, you can visit the historic Apollo Theatre, which opens all year round, a cinema, a casino, a marina, and many local restaurants and tavernas.
Since Ermoupolis is the capital of the Cyclades region, all main public services are available on the island. Health services are also available, and a fully staffed hospital is located nearby the centre of the town.
City Hall
The historic City Hall of Ermoupolis, founded in 1876, was designed by Ernst Ziller
The Apollo opera
The Apollo opera, a cultural icon of the city, was built in 1862-1864 to the designs of the Italian architect Pietro Sampo.
Ano Syros
Ano Syros, a medieval settlement, is located on a hill close to Ermoupolis.
Apano Meria
The northern part of Syros, called “Apano Meria”, is mountainous and inhabited by a small population.
The area is of outstanding beauty and part of the European Natura 2000 Protected Areas

Transportation
The island has a very frequent regular ferry connection with the port of Piraeus as well as with the other Aegean islands with high-speed (2.5 hours) and regular (4 hours) passenger ferries.
There is also an airport with a daily connection with Eleftherios Venizelos, the main airport of Athens. It can be also used for private jet or helicopter flights. The flight from Athens Eleftherios Venizelos airport lasts 25 minutes.
